From ffac1e69ca4cf79dfbd5bfa9e519f2fe9625ad7a Mon Sep 17 00:00:00 2001
From: zrg <z18737863051@163.com>
Date: 星期一, 05 八月 2024 17:14:03 +0800
Subject: [PATCH] 异常反馈单 增加 字段 HErrLev varchar(100) --影响面程度(无法判断、停线、批量不良、偶发不良) 增加 异常反馈分析报表,增加下推签到单
---
WebTM/views/质量管理/异常反馈/OA_ErrMsgBackSelfQuery.html | 43 +++++++++++++++++++++++++++++++++++--------
1 files changed, 35 insertions(+), 8 deletions(-)
diff --git "a/WebTM/views/\350\264\250\351\207\217\347\256\241\347\220\206/\345\274\202\345\270\270\345\217\215\351\246\210/OA_ErrMsgBackSelfQuery.html" "b/WebTM/views/\350\264\250\351\207\217\347\256\241\347\220\206/\345\274\202\345\270\270\345\217\215\351\246\210/OA_ErrMsgBackSelfQuery.html"
index 84c7842..3ecc103 100644
--- "a/WebTM/views/\350\264\250\351\207\217\347\256\241\347\220\206/\345\274\202\345\270\270\345\217\215\351\246\210/OA_ErrMsgBackSelfQuery.html"
+++ "b/WebTM/views/\350\264\250\351\207\217\347\256\241\347\220\206/\345\274\202\345\270\270\345\217\215\351\246\210/OA_ErrMsgBackSelfQuery.html"
@@ -48,6 +48,7 @@
</div>
<script type="text/html" id="toolbarDemo">
<div class="layui-btn-container">
+ <button type="button" class="layui-btn layui-btn-sm" lay-event="btn-XTReception-in" id="btn-XTReception-in"><i class="layui-icon layui-icon-radio"></i>涓嬫帹寮傚父鍙嶉鎺ユ敹鍗�</button>
<button type="button" class="layui-btn layui-btn-sm" lay-event="btn-XTSign-in" id="btn-XTSign-in"><i class="layui-icon layui-icon-radio"></i>涓嬫帹寮傚父鍙嶉绛惧埌鍗�</button>
<button type="button" class="layui-btn layui-btn-sm" lay-event="btn-XTReceive" id="btn-XTReceive"><i class="layui-icon layui-icon-radio"></i>涓嬫帹寮傚父鍙嶉澶勭悊鍗�</button>
<button type="button" class="layui-btn layui-btn-sm" lay-event="btn-View" id="btn-View"><i class="layui-icon layui-icon-radio"></i>鏌ョ湅</button>
@@ -107,7 +108,7 @@
var titleData = ["HInterID", "HEntryID", "HDeptID", "HRecDeptID", "HHandleEmpID","HErrMsgBackTypeID"];
//鍒濆鍖栫晫闈�
set_ClearBill();
- //#endregion
+ //#endregion
//#region 鏈〉闈㈡墍鏈夎璋冪敤鐨勬柟娉�
function set_ClearBill() {
@@ -123,6 +124,9 @@
table.on('toolbar(mainTable_receive)', function (obj) {
switch (obj.event) {
+ //涓嬫帹寮傚父鍙嶉鎺ユ敹鍗�
+ case 'btn-XTReception-in': XTReception();
+ break;
//涓嬫帹寮傚父鍙嶉绛惧埌鍗�
case 'btn-XTSign-in': XTSign();
break;
@@ -146,13 +150,13 @@
};
});
table.on('toolbar(mainTable_copy)', function (obj) {
- switch (obj.event) {
+ switch (obj.event) {
//鏌ョ湅
case 'btn-View2': View();
break;
};
});
-
+
//鍒濆鍖栨帴鏀跺垪琛�
function set_InitGrid_notStart() {
@@ -187,7 +191,7 @@
//鍒濆鍖栨妱閫佸垪琛�
function set_InitGrid_copy() {
option_copy = {
- elem: '#mainTable_copy'
+ elem: '#mainTable_copy'
, page: false
, height: 500
, totalRow: true
@@ -195,7 +199,7 @@
, limit: Number.MAX_VALUE//榛樿鏄剧ず鍏ㄩ儴
, cols: []
};
- }
+ }
//#region 鏌ヨ
function get_Display(sWhere) {
@@ -279,7 +283,7 @@
}
table.render(option_copy);
-
+
//鍒锋柊鎸夐挳鏄剧ず
var btns = document.getElementsByTagName("button"); //鑾峰彇鏈〉鎵�鏈夋寜閽璞�
@@ -320,6 +324,29 @@
}
//#endregion
+ //涓嬫帹寮傚父鍙嶉鎺ユ敹鍗�
+ function XTReception() {
+ var checkStatus = table.checkStatus('mainTable_receive')
+ , data = checkStatus.data;
+ if (checkStatus.data.length === 1) {
+ var HInterID = data[0].HInterID.toString();
+ var HEntryID = data[0].HEntryID.toString();
+ layer.open({
+ type: 2
+ , skin: 'layui-layer-rim' //鍔犱笂杈规
+ , area: ['100%', '100%']
+ , title: '鏂板寮傚父鍙嶉绛惧埌鍗�'
+ , shift: 0//寮瑰嚭鍔ㄧ敾
+ , content: '../../鐢熶骇绠$悊/寮傚父鍙嶉鍗�/OA_ErrMsgBackReceiveBillMain.html?OperationType=2&linterid=' + HInterID + '&HEntryID=' + HEntryID + '&HSouceBillType=' + 4502 + ''
+ , btn: [],
+ end: function (index, layero, that) {
+ //鍒锋柊椤甸潰
+ $("#btnSearch").trigger('click');
+ }
+ })
+ }
+ }
+
//涓嬫帹寮傚父鍙嶉澶勭悊鍗�
function XTReceive() {
var checkStatus = table.checkStatus('mainTable_receive')
@@ -341,7 +368,7 @@
}
})
}
- }
+ }
//涓嬫帹寮傚父鍙嶉绛惧埌鍗�
function XTSign() {
@@ -429,7 +456,7 @@
}
//#endregion
-
+
// 鑾峰彇鏍囩
function getActiveTab() {
var tabs = document.getElementsByClassName("layui-tab-title")[0].getElementsByTagName("li");
--
Gitblit v1.9.1